Xiaomi 15 Ultra, SU7 Ultra Electric Sedan Launch Officially Confirmed; What to Expect?

After several leaks and rumours, Xiaomi has finally confirmed the launch of the Xiaomi 15 Ultra in China. In addition to the smartphone, the brand will be launching the Xiaomi SU7 Ultra electric sedan.

Xiaomi CEO Lei Jun recently handed out red envelopes to employees, featuring the word "Ultra," suggesting the arrival of new Ultra models. Moreover, Xiaomi's official Weibo handle and company executives have confirmed that both the Xiaomi 15 Ultra and the Xiaomi SU7 Ultra car will be launched in China by the end of this month.

Xiaomi 15 Ultra Launch Date (Expected)

While the brand hasn't shared the exact launch date for the upcoming Ultra models, a leaked poster reveals that the Xiaomi 15 Ultra will be unveiled at 7pm (local time) on February 26 in China.

Following its Chinese debut, the global launch of the Xiaomi 15 Ultra is expected to take place at the MWC 2025, which is scheduled to take place between March 3 and 6 in Barcelona, Spain.

Xiaomi 15 Ultra: What We Know So Far

Starting with the camera, the Xiaomi 15 Ultra's hands-on video recently surfaced online, giving an early look at its rear design. It will have a quad-camera setup, Leica branding, and a pill-shaped LED flash.

If rumours are to be believed, the Ultra model will offer a 50MP LYT-900 main sensor with optical image stabilization (OIS), 50MP Samsung JN5 ultra-wide lens, 50MP Sony IMX858 telephoto sensor with 3x optical zoom and a 200MP Samsung HP9 periscope telephoto lens with 4.3x optical zoom. Upfront, the phone is expected to opt for a 32MP OmniVision OV32B sensor.

Moreover, the Xiaomi 15 Ultra is tipped to feature a 6.8-inch AMOLED LTPO display with a micro-quad-curved design. It is likely to support 2K resolution, a 120Hz refresh rate, and an ultrasonic in-display fingerprint sensor.

The device could be powered by the Snapdragon 8 Elite chipset paired with up to 16GB of LPDDR5x RAM and up to 1TB of UFS 4.0 storage in China. However, the global version is expected to be limited to a 16GB RAM and 512GB storage model.

On the software front, it may run Xiaomi's HyperOS 2.0 based on Android 15. The device could also pack a 6,000mAh battery with 90W wired fast charging and 50W wireless charging. As far as the price is concerned, there's no clue regarding this.

Xiaomi SU7 Ultra Electric Sedan: What to Expect?

The Xiaomi SU7 Ultra electric sedan is reportedly launching with a triple-motor setup (V8s + V8s + V6s). It might come with a 0-100km/h acceleration time of just 1.98 seconds and a 0-200km/h acceleration of 5.86 seconds. The SU7 Ultra is also expected to feature CATL's Kirin Gen 2 battery technology.

Xiaomi 15 Ultra India Launch

As of now, there's no information regarding the launch of the Xiaomi 15 Ultra in India. However, the device already visited the Bureau of Indian Standards (BIS) website, hinting at an imminent launch.

Even the standard Xiaomi 15 is tipped to arrive in India in March 2025. So, there's a chance the brand might launch both the Xiaomi 15 and the 15 Ultra at the same time in the country. Since all are speculations, we'd suggest our readers take it as a hint.
